Robinson man arrested for ongoing firearm theft case in Crawford County
Share and Follow


CRAWFORD COUNTY, Ill. (WTWO/WAWV) — A Robinson man has been arrested and charged on over two dozen counts for an ongoing large firearm theft case in rural Crawford County.

Brandon Williams (37) of Robinson was arrested and charged on August 21st by Crawford County Sheriff’s Office in collaboration with the Crawford County States Attorney, Cole Shaner.

According to authorities, approximately 20 firearms were stolen. Deputies have been several hours trying to locate the stolen firearms and investigating the theft that occurred in rural Oblong, located in Crawford County.

Williams remains in custody and is formally charged as follows:

  • Count- 1, Unlawful Sale or Delivery of Firearms, Class X Felony (knowing sold not
    less and not more than 20 firearms).
  • Count- 2, Gunrunning, Class X Felony.
  • Count- 3-4, Theft (More than $10,000 and less than $100,000), Class 2 Felony.
  • Count- 5, Burglary, Class 3 Felony.
  • Counts- 6-30, Unlawful Possession of Stolen Firearms, Class 2 Felony
  • Count- 31, Obstructing Justice, Class 4 Felony

Illinois Law Enforcement Alarm System (ILEAS) was activated and several members of other law enforcement agencies assisted in searching for the stolen weapons.
